Our intention here is not to review the field of environmental radioactivity but rather to point out that over land the ionization in the PBL depends primarily on ground radiation and radioactive gases and to emphasize the necessity of studying the geographical variation of ground radioactivity and the dynamics of the dispersion of radioactive gases if we are to understand atmospheric electricity in the PBL. Over the oceans far from land the ionization rate is determined solely by cosmic rays.
